.e-ann[data-astro-cid-xaydo2by]{background:var(--xc-mint);text-align:center;font-size:13.5px;color:var(--xc-green-d);padding:10px 16px;line-height:1.5}.e-ann[data-astro-cid-xaydo2by] a[data-astro-cid-xaydo2by]{color:var(--xc-green-d);text-decoration:underline;text-underline-offset:2px;white-space:nowrap}.e-ann[data-astro-cid-xaydo2by] .dot[data-astro-cid-xaydo2by]{display:inline-block;width:7px;height:7px;border-radius:50%;background:var(--xc-green);margin-right:8px;vertical-align:1px}.e-header[data-astro-cid-xaydo2by]{position:sticky;top:0;z-index:50;background:color-mix(in srgb,var(--xc-paper) 88%,transparent);backdrop-filter:saturate(150%) blur(10px);border-bottom:1px solid var(--xc-line)}.e-wrap[data-astro-cid-xaydo2by]{max-width:1120px;margin:0 auto;padding:0 40px}.e-nav[data-astro-cid-xaydo2by]{display:flex;align-items:center;justify-content:space-between;padding:16px 0}.brand[data-astro-cid-xaydo2by]{display:flex;align-items:center;gap:10px;font-weight:700;font-size:20px;letter-spacing:-.01em;color:var(--xc-ink);text-decoration:none}.brand[data-astro-cid-xaydo2by] .mk[data-astro-cid-xaydo2by]{width:28px;height:28px;border-radius:8px;background:var(--xc-orange);position:relative;flex-shrink:0}.brand[data-astro-cid-xaydo2by] .mk[data-astro-cid-xaydo2by]:after{content:"橙";position:absolute;inset:0;display:flex;align-items:center;justify-content:center;color:#fff;font-family:var(--xc-font-serif);font-weight:700;font-size:14px}.nav-links[data-astro-cid-xaydo2by]{display:flex;gap:32px;font-size:15px;color:var(--xc-soft);font-weight:500}.nav-links[data-astro-cid-xaydo2by] a[data-astro-cid-xaydo2by]{color:inherit;text-decoration:none;transition:color .2s}.nav-links[data-astro-cid-xaydo2by] a[data-astro-cid-xaydo2by]:hover{color:var(--xc-ink)}.nav-right[data-astro-cid-xaydo2by]{display:flex;align-items:center;gap:18px}.nav-right[data-astro-cid-xaydo2by] .demo[data-astro-cid-xaydo2by]{font-size:14.5px;color:var(--xc-green-d);text-decoration:none;font-weight:500}.nav-cta[data-astro-cid-xaydo2by]{font-size:14.5px;color:#fff;background:var(--xc-green);padding:11px 20px;border-radius:10px;text-decoration:none;font-weight:500;transition:background .2s;white-space:nowrap}.nav-cta[data-astro-cid-xaydo2by]:hover{background:var(--xc-green-d)}.e-burger[data-astro-cid-xaydo2by]{display:none;flex-direction:column;gap:5px;background:0 0;border:0;cursor:pointer;padding:6px}.e-burger[data-astro-cid-xaydo2by] span[data-astro-cid-xaydo2by]{width:22px;height:2px;border-radius:2px;background:var(--xc-ink);transition:.2s}.e-mobile-menu[data-astro-cid-xaydo2by]{display:none;flex-direction:column;gap:4px;padding:8px 0 18px;border-top:1px solid var(--xc-line)}.e-mobile-menu[data-astro-cid-xaydo2by] a[data-astro-cid-xaydo2by]{padding:12px 4px;color:var(--xc-soft);text-decoration:none;font-weight:500;font-size:16px}.e-mobile-menu[data-astro-cid-xaydo2by] a[data-astro-cid-xaydo2by].nav-cta{color:#fff;text-align:center;margin-top:8px}@media (max-width:860px){.e-wrap[data-astro-cid-xaydo2by]{padding:0 22px}.nav-links[data-astro-cid-xaydo2by],.nav-right[data-astro-cid-xaydo2by] .demo[data-astro-cid-xaydo2by]{display:none}.e-nav[data-astro-cid-xaydo2by]{padding:12px 0}.nav-right[data-astro-cid-xaydo2by]{gap:12px}.nav-cta[data-astro-cid-xaydo2by]{font-size:13.5px;padding:9px 14px;border-radius:9px}.e-burger[data-astro-cid-xaydo2by],.e-mobile-menu[data-astro-cid-xaydo2by][data-open]{display:flex}}@media (max-width:360px){.nav-cta[data-astro-cid-xaydo2by]{font-size:13px;padding:8px 11px}.brand[data-astro-cid-xaydo2by]{font-size:18px}}.e-footer[data-astro-cid-mgwlclga]{background:var(--xc-mint);border-top:1px solid var(--xc-line);padding:64px 0 32px;margin-top:0}.e-wrap[data-astro-cid-mgwlclga]{max-width:1120px;margin:0 auto;padding:0 40px}.e-foot-grid[data-astro-cid-mgwlclga]{display:grid;grid-template-columns:1.6fr 1fr 1fr 1.4fr;gap:40px}.brand[data-astro-cid-mgwlclga]{display:flex;align-items:center;gap:10px;font-weight:700;font-size:19px;color:var(--xc-ink);text-decoration:none}.brand[data-astro-cid-mgwlclga] .mk[data-astro-cid-mgwlclga]{width:26px;height:26px;border-radius:7px;background:var(--xc-orange);position:relative;flex-shrink:0}.brand[data-astro-cid-mgwlclga] .mk[data-astro-cid-mgwlclga]:after{content:"橙";position:absolute;inset:0;display:flex;align-items:center;justify-content:center;color:#fff;font-family:var(--xc-font-serif);font-weight:700;font-size:13px}.e-foot-brand[data-astro-cid-mgwlclga] p[data-astro-cid-mgwlclga]{margin:16px 0 18px;font-size:14px;color:var(--xc-soft);font-weight:300;max-width:30em;line-height:1.7}.quals[data-astro-cid-mgwlclga]{display:flex;flex-direction:column;gap:8px;font-size:13px;color:var(--xc-green-d)}.quals[data-astro-cid-mgwlclga] span[data-astro-cid-mgwlclga]{display:flex;align-items:center;gap:8px}.quals[data-astro-cid-mgwlclga] i[data-astro-cid-mgwlclga]{width:6px;height:6px;border-radius:50%;background:var(--xc-orange);flex-shrink:0}.e-foot-col[data-astro-cid-mgwlclga] h4[data-astro-cid-mgwlclga]{font-size:14px;font-weight:700;color:var(--xc-ink);margin-bottom:16px}.e-foot-col[data-astro-cid-mgwlclga] ul[data-astro-cid-mgwlclga]{list-style:none;display:flex;flex-direction:column;gap:11px}.e-foot-col[data-astro-cid-mgwlclga] a[data-astro-cid-mgwlclga]{font-size:13.5px;color:var(--xc-soft);text-decoration:none;transition:color .2s}.e-foot-col[data-astro-cid-mgwlclga] a[data-astro-cid-mgwlclga]:hover{color:var(--xc-green-d)}.e-foot-bottom[data-astro-cid-mgwlclga]{margin-top:44px;padding-top:22px;border-top:1px solid var(--xc-line2);display:flex;gap:20px;flex-wrap:wrap;justify-content:space-between;font-size:13px;color:var(--xc-faint)}.e-foot-bottom[data-astro-cid-mgwlclga] a[data-astro-cid-mgwlclga]{color:var(--xc-faint);text-decoration:none}.e-foot-bottom[data-astro-cid-mgwlclga] a[data-astro-cid-mgwlclga]:hover{color:var(--xc-soft)}@media (max-width:860px){.e-wrap[data-astro-cid-mgwlclga]{padding:0 22px}.e-foot-grid[data-astro-cid-mgwlclga]{grid-template-columns:1fr 1fr;gap:30px 24px}.e-foot-brand[data-astro-cid-mgwlclga]{grid-column:1/-1}}